Overview

Fundrise packages private real estate and credit into diversified funds available to non-accredited investors starting at $10.

Who it's best for

Beginners who want diversified private real estate at a very low minimum.

Pros

  • $10 minimum
  • Simple, diversified funds
  • Clear flat fee schedule

Cons

  • Redemptions are limited
  • No control over individual assets
  • Early redemption penalties

Fees, minimums and key facts

Minimum investment$10
Fees0.15% advisory + 0.85% management
Asset typeeREITs, private credit, venture
Accredited investors onlyNo
LiquidityLow (quarterly redemption)
Expected hold time
Account typesIndividual, Joint, Trust, IRA
